#f3330f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f3330f is composed of 95.3% red, 20%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79% magenta, 93.8%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 9.5 degrees, a saturation of 90.5% and a lightness of 50.6%. #f3330f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ff661e with #e70000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3300.

#f3330f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f3330f has RGB values of R:243, G:51,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.94,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15938319.
